São exemplos de packages presentes na plataforma JSE: java.a...
Gabarito comentado
Confira o gabarito comentado por um dos nossos professores
Alternativa correta: C - certo
Para entender o porquê dessa alternativa ser a correta, é importante compreender um pouco sobre o que é a plataforma Java Standard Edition (JSE), também conhecida como Java SE. A JSE é uma coleção de APIs (Application Programming Interfaces) que fornecem a funcionalidade básica para o desenvolvimento de aplicações Java. A questão menciona uma série de packages, ou pacotes, que fazem parte dessa plataforma padrão do Java. Vamos detalhar brevemente o propósito de cada um deles:
- java.awt.event: Faz parte do Abstract Window Toolkit e contém as classes para o tratamento de eventos na interface gráfica do usuário.
- java.lang.reflect: Fornece classes e interfaces para o mecanismo de reflexão do Java, que permite que o código inspecione e modifique a si mesmo em tempo de execução.
- java.net: Oferece as classes para implementação de redes, incluindo sockets e programação relacionada à internet.
- java.sql: Contém as classes necessárias para acessar e processar dados armazenados em fontes de dados, que são acessíveis via SQL.
- java.util.zip: Fornece classes para a leitura e escrita de arquivos compactados no formato ZIP.
- org.xml.sax: Pertence a um conjunto de APIs para o processamento de XML e contém as classes para a utilização do Simple API for XML (SAX), um método de leitura de documentos XML.
- org.omg.CORBA: Oferece suporte à arquitetura CORBA (Common Object Request Broker Architecture), que ajuda na comunicação entre sistemas distribuídos.
- java.rmi: Provê as classes para a criação de aplicações distribuídas com a tecnologia Remote Method Invocation (RMI), facilitando a invocação de métodos de objetos remotos.
- java.security: Contém classes e interfaces que compõem o framework de segurança do Java, incluindo o controle de acesso e criptografia.
Esses pacotes são parte integral da JSE e são essenciais para o desenvolvimento de uma ampla gama de aplicações Java, desde aplicações com interface gráfica até sistemas que requerem comunicações de rede e segurança avançada. Portanto, o conhecimento desses pacotes é fundamental para quem atua ou pretende atuar com a linguagem Java, especialmente em ambientes corporativos onde a plataforma Java é amplamente adotada.
Por essas razões, é correto afirmar que todos os pacotes listados fazem parte da plataforma JSE, e a alternativa C - certo é a resposta correta para essa questão.
Clique para visualizar este gabarito
Visualize o gabarito desta questão clicando no botão abaixo
Comentários
Veja os comentários dos nossos alunos
Todos os pacotes estão presente na API do Java. Segue:
java.awt.event - classes e interfaces dos eventos de componentes AWT
java.lang.reflect - classes e interfaces para trabalhar com Reflection
java.net - classes para trabalhar com protocolos de redes
java.sql - API para acesso a banco de dados
java.util.zip - classes para trabalhar com arquivos no formato ZIP e GZIP
org.xml.sax - API para trabalhar com Simple API for XML (SAX)
org.omg.CORBA - API para trabalhar com CORBA
java.rmi - classes para trabalhar com RMI
java.security - classes e interfaces do Java Security Framework
era só o que faltava
decorar todos os nomes de pacote do java
#prácabámesmo
Clique para visualizar este comentário
Visualize os comentários desta questão clicando no botão abaixo